The 1921 five-cent piece stands as a classic example of American coinage, showcasing a design created by the sculptor James Earle Fraser. This particular coin, preserved in Extra Fine condition, highlights the rugged, textured details that make the series so memorable to observe. Because this issue was struck at the Philadelphia Mint, it does not carry a mint mark, leaving the focus entirely on the artistry of the metal. On the obverse, a powerful profile of a Native American faces right. The word LIBERTY is inscribed along the upper right edge, with the date 1921 clearly visible at the lower left. Fraser's design captures a realistic, dignified portrait that departed from the more traditional neoclassical figures of earlier American currency. The reverse of the coin features a massive American bison standing atop a raised mound of earth. Above the animal, the inscriptions UNITED STATES OF AMERICA and E PLURIBUS UNUM span the upper field, while the denomination FIVE CENTS is positioned directly beneath the mound. The composition offers a vivid glimpse into the natural heritage of the American West.
